Abstract

In recent decades, many developed countries have significantly strengthened the independency of central banks. But then came the financial and economic crisis, which have deeply influenced global economy. In view of this development, I have tried to answer the questions as to how the economic development has changed the position of the chosen central banks. This paper investigates the central bank independecy “de jure“ and “de facto“ with focus on development of these factors during the economic crisis. The first part of the paper deals with the theoretical background of the central banks' independency and different approaches to this topic. The second and third part of the study deals with the laws governing four central banks – The Czech National Bank, The Central Bank of Iceland, The Rezerve bank of India and The Federal Reserve System – and the turnover of their governor From the time of each banks' establishment to 2010. The fourth part of the paper is focused on how the current economic crisis has affected the central banks' independecy, and the changes which have affected their laws and the turnover of governor.
